Output babb59b4226e0c78f85a96ab21fa270177ded7cd450eca084810a0280e2006b9:3

value
1600000
script pubkey
OP_0 OP_PUSHBYTES_20 c358f9070d4bba1342ec7509bac1fd840869b0f5
address
bc1qcdv0jpcdfwapxshvw5ym4s0assyxnv8463yk3k
transaction
babb59b4226e0c78f85a96ab21fa270177ded7cd450eca084810a0280e2006b9